MINNEAPOLIS: MLK Holiday Breakfast
Date: January 15, 2018 (Monday)
Time: 7 to 9:30 a.m.
Where: Minneapolis Armory, 500 South 6th St, Minneapolis, MN 55415
Registration: www.mlkbreakfast.com. Tickets ($50) are required. You also can watch the MLK Breakfast LIVE on TPT – Twin Cities PBS at 8:00 a.m. on Monday, January 15, 2018, or stream it online at TPT.org.
Each year, the General Mills Foundation and UNCF present an annual MLK Holiday Breakfast in downtown Minneapolis to celebrate the life and legacy of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. This year’s keynote speaker is David Oyelowo (pronounced “oh-yellow-oh”), a British-Nigerian actor and producer, who played the role of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. in the Oscar-nominated film Selma (2014).

ST. CLOUD: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. Breakfast and Day of Service 2018
Date: January 15, 2018
Time: 8 to 10 a.m.
Where: Halenbeck Hall, St. Cloud State University, 1000 4th Ave S, St. Cloud, MN 56301
Dr. Martin Luther King Jr. Breakfast and Day of Service commemorates Dr. King's dream of a multiracial nation united in justice, peace, and reconciliation. The breakfast will feature a keynote address by Sheyann Webb Christburg, civil rights activist and acclaimed author and a vibrant community dialogue led by St. Cloud Community Champions at each table.
On site craft projects that benefit St. Cloud residents in need will be available after the breakfast from 10 a.m. – 12 noon on the upper deck of the Halenbeck Main Gym. A food packaging event will also take place from 10 a.m. – 12 p.m. on site. No pre-registration is required to participate in the craft projects. Appropriate for all age groups The event is free and open to the public however registration is required since seating is limited.
